Was Apollo 11 a hoax?

No, Apollo 11 was not a hoax. It was the mission during which astronauts Neil Armstrong and Edwin "Buzz" Aldrin became the first humans to walk on the Moon on July 20, 1969. The mission is widely supported by scientific evidence and has been verified by multiple sources.

Where did Apollo 11 land at?

Apollo 11 landed in the Sea of Tranquility on the Moon on July 20, 1969.
